// Licensed to the .NET Foundation under one or more agreements. // The .NET Foundation licenses this file to you under the MIT license. using Aspire.TestUtilities; using Aspire.Components.ConformanceTests; using Microsoft.Extensions.Configuration; using Microsoft.Extensions.DependencyInjection; using Microsoft.Extensions.Hosting; using MongoDB.Driver; using Xunit; namespace Aspire.MongoDB.Driver.Tests; public class ConformanceTests : ConformanceTests<IMongoClient, MongoDBSettings>, IClassFixture<MongoDbContainerFixture> { private readonly MongoDbContainerFixture _containerFixture; protected override ServiceLifetime ServiceLifetime => ServiceLifetime.Singleton; protected override string ActivitySourceName => "MongoDB.Driver.Core.Extensions.DiagnosticSources"; protected override bool SupportsKeyedRegistrations => true; protected override bool CanConnectToServer => RequiresFeatureAttribute.IsFeatureSupported(TestFeature.Docker); protected override string? ConfigurationSectionName => "Aspire:MongoDB:Driver"; protected override string ValidJsonConfig => """ { "Aspire": { "MongoDB": { "Driver": { "ConnectionString": "YOUR_CONNECTION_STRING", "DisableHealthChecks": false, "HealthCheckTimeout": 100, "DisableTracing": false } } } } """; public ConformanceTests(MongoDbContainerFixture containerFixture, ITestOutputHelper? output = null) : base(output) { _containerFixture = containerFixture; } protected override (string json, string error)[] InvalidJsonToErrorMessage => new[] { ("""{"Aspire": { "MongoDB":{ "Driver": { "DisableHealthChecks": "true"}}}}""", "Value is \"string\" but should be \"boolean\""), ("""{"Aspire": { "MongoDB":{ "Driver": { "HealthCheckTimeout": "10000"}}}}""", "Value is \"string\" but should be \"integer\""), ("""{"Aspire": { "MongoDB":{ "Driver": { "DisableTracing": "true"}}}}""", "Value is \"string\" but should be \"boolean\""), }; protected override string[] RequiredLogCategories => [ "MongoDB.SDAM", "MongoDB.ServerSelection", "MongoDB.Connection", ]; protected override void PopulateConfiguration(ConfigurationManager configuration, string? key = null) { var connectionString = GetConnectionString(); configuration.AddInMemoryCollection( [ new KeyValuePair<string, string?>( CreateConfigKey("Aspire:MongoDB:Driver", key, "ConnectionString"), connectionString) ]); } private string GetConnectionString() { if (RequiresFeatureAttribute.IsFeatureSupported(TestFeature.Docker)) { var builder = new UriBuilder(_containerFixture.GetConnectionString()); builder.Path = "test_db"; return builder.ToString(); } return "mongodb://root:password@localhost:27017/test_db?authSource=admin&authMechanism=SCRAM-SHA-256"; } protected override void RegisterComponent(HostApplicationBuilder builder, Action<MongoDBSettings>? configure = null, string? key = null) { if (key is null) { builder.AddMongoDBClient("mongodb", configure); } else { builder.AddKeyedMongoDBClient(key, configure); } } protected override void SetHealthCheck(MongoDBSettings options, bool enabled) { options.DisableHealthChecks = !enabled; options.HealthCheckTimeout = 10; } protected override void SetMetrics(MongoDBSettings options, bool enabled) => throw new NotImplementedException(); protected override void SetTracing(MongoDBSettings options, bool enabled) { options.DisableTracing = !enabled; } protected override void TriggerActivity(IMongoClient service) { using var source = new CancellationTokenSource(10); service.ListDatabases(source.Token); } [Theory] [InlineData(null)] [InlineData("key")] public void ClientAndDatabaseInstancesShouldBeResolved(string? key) { using IHost host = CreateHostWithComponent(key: key); IMongoClient? mongoClient = Resolve<IMongoClient>(); IMongoDatabase? mongoDatabase = Resolve<IMongoDatabase>(); Assert.NotNull(mongoClient); Assert.NotNull(mongoDatabase); T? Resolve<T>() => key is null ? host.Services.GetService<T>() : host.Services.GetKeyedService<T>(key); } }
